The future of river cleanup may not be human. It may be robotic.
CTO ROBOTICS Media
Every year, millions of tons of waste enter rivers before eventually reaching our oceans. Autonomous cleanup robots are offering a new approach. Operating directly on the water, they can continuously collect floating waste, helping reduce pollution while minimizing manual labor. Robotics isn't only transforming factories.
